inververs
AutoIT Гуру
- Сообщения
- 2,135
- Репутация
- 465
Как проверить, обладает ли объект указанным свойством или методом не используя обработчик com ошибок. Вот что я имею ввиду:
Конечто, в версии 3.3.9.4 ошибки com уже не приводят к фатальному выкиду. Но все таки, есть ли правильный способ?
Код:
;Создадим объект
$oShell = ObjCreate("Shell.Application")
If @error Then Exit 99
;Хочу знать, поддерживается ли метод blablabla
If IsMethod($oShell.blablabla) Then
;Метод поддерживается
Else
;Метод не поддерживается
EndIf
Конечто, в версии 3.3.9.4 ошибки com уже не приводят к фатальному выкиду. Но все таки, есть ли правильный способ?